Jalen Aaron Oman

Jalen Aaron Oman was born Christmas Eve 1996 and his mom said he was the best Christmas present she could have received. Even though Jalen was born on Christmas Eve his mom always assured Jalen had his birthday celebration. She made sure that day was his day first, and then the family celebrated Christmas with nana and papa later that evening.

Jalen didn’t plan, or want, to leave this world yet. His heart and home were always in Fremont Ohio except for the last three years. He went to school here, graduated from Ross in 2015 and went to the University of Akron for about a year. Jalen loved playing all sports for as long as we can remember. He started by playing football at the rec and then middle school. His papa taught him how to golf, and Jalen got pretty good at that and played on the Little Giants golf team. Then he made the track team his junior and senior years of high school and barely missed breaking the long-standing vault record by less than two inches. He was so close! Jalen also loved hunting and fishing, shooting hoops, and just about anything he could do outdoors.
